Within the datasheet, you’ll typically find critical information presented in an organized manner. Key areas covered often include:

  • Chassis Specifications: Details regarding the physical characteristics, such as size, weight, and operating temperature range.
  • Power Requirements: Voltage and current requirements, including considerations for module power consumption.
  • Timing and Synchronization: Information about the chassis’s timing engine and synchronization capabilities.
  • Compatibility: Lists of supported NI C Series I/O modules.

Proper use of the NI CDAQ 9178 Datasheet allows users to make informed decisions about module selection and system configuration. For example, understanding the power budget of the chassis, as outlined in the datasheet, is essential for choosing modules that won’t overload the system. Furthermore, knowing the supported operating temperature range ensures that the cDAQ-9178 can function reliably in the intended environment. To guarantee your system is operating within specified limits, you might use a small table like this:

Parameter Specification
Operating Temperature -20 °C to 55 °C
Input Voltage 11 VDC to 30 VDC
